With the temporary (maybe permanant) demise of the stockcar league and the extremely long gap between Wednesdays, I have been thinking about running another Nascar league on Monday nights.


There are many options we could consider but I'm going to organise a Nascar Stockcar league if there is enough interest and will maybe consider other options if no one is interested in this idea.



Some of you guys will remember the big two team race we had at Bristol some time ago with damage on and stockar rules, that was great fun. We divided the entrants into 2 teams and had short races at Bristol with everyone scoring points and very few rules. With the short races it is not too bad if you get taken out early on with much fun being had by the guys not racing becoming commentators as the racing progressed.


So here is what I'm proposing, everyone signs up at SimRacerHQ and you will the be divided into two teams based upon some sort of known skill rating drawn from previous league standings. We could go with a standard car set, maybe the Blue (Ford) and Red (Holden) team which everyone could just add their number too and upload. With only 2 teams the problem with people not turning up effecting the team points will not be great and we can also award last place points to absenties if we have to.


We will race a 4 or 5 week series, depending on when we can get started and it will end or line up with the end of the current Nascar league, each race will be at a small track like Bristol and there will 2 or 3 short races each night, say about 50 laps or so each, about 15 to 20 minutes, and your points will be added up for the team - no matter where you finish. Nascar will score you as long as you don't quit out and we will look at something like a no pit rule for the last 20 laps or something like that so once the numbers thin out the race will either be won across the finish line or the cars will self destruct. Remeber it will all be about points so getting your car across the finish line as far up the feild as possible is vital, but you will have the ability to block or try and take out leading opposition cars.


Anyway - post your interest and any ideas/suggestions and we might just kick off this Monday if there is enough interest.
